89件ヒット
[1-89件を表示]
(0.087秒)
種類
- インスタンスメソッド (36)
- クラス (24)
- 特異メソッド (12)
- ライブラリ (12)
- 文書 (5)
ライブラリ
- weakref (72)
クラス
- WeakRef (48)
キーワード
-
NEWS for Ruby 3
. 0 . 0 (5) - RefError (12)
- WeakRef (12)
-
_ _ getobj _ _ (12) -
_ _ setobj _ _ (12) - new (12)
-
weakref
_ alive? (12)
検索結果
先頭5件
-
weakref (44000.0)
-
weak reference を実現します。
...weak reference を実現します。... -
WeakRef
# weakref _ alive? -> bool (32201.0) -
参照先のオブジェクトがまだ生きていれば真を返します。 GC されていれば偽を返します。
参照先のオブジェクトがまだ生きていれば真を返します。
GC されていれば偽を返します。 -
WeakRef
. new(orig) -> WeakRef (20201.0) -
与えられたオブジェクトを使って自身を初期化します。
...与えられたオブジェクトを使って自身を初期化します。
@param orig 任意のオブジェクトを指定します。... -
WeakRef (20024.0)
-
weak reference を実現するクラスです。
...weak reference を実現するクラスです。
WeakRef オブジェクトは与えられたオブジェクトをポイントしますが、
ポイント先のオブジェクトは GC される可能性があります。
アクセスしようとしたときにオブジェクトが GC されてい......れば
WeakRef::RefError が発生します。
delegate も参照してください。
=== サンプルコード
require 'weakref'
foo = Object.new
ref = WeakRef.new(foo)
ref.some_method_of_foo... -
WeakRef
# _ _ getobj _ _ -> object (20006.0) -
自身の参照先のオブジェクトを返します。
...自身の参照先のオブジェクトを返します。
@raise WeakRef::RefError GC 済みのオブジェクトを参照した場合に発生します。
@see delegate... -
WeakRef
# _ _ setobj _ _ (obj) -> () (20000.0) -
与えられたオブジェクトを自身の参照先としてセットします。 内部用のメソッドなので使わないでください。
...与えられたオブジェクトを自身の参照先としてセットします。
内部用のメソッドなので使わないでください。
@param obj 任意のオブジェクトを指定します。... -
WeakRef
:: RefError (20000.0) -
GC されたオブジェクトを参照しようとしたときに発生する例外です。
GC されたオブジェクトを参照しようとしたときに発生する例外です。 -
NEWS for Ruby 3
. 0 . 0 (3006.0) -
NEWS for Ruby 3.0.0 この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
...NEWS for Ruby 3.0.0
このドキュメントは前回リリース以降のバグ修正を除くユーザーに影響のある機能の変更のリストです。
それぞれのエントリーは参照情報があるため短いです。
十分な情報と共に書かれた全ての変更のリス......様の変更
* Keyword arguments are now separated from positional arguments.
Code that resulted in deprecation warnings in Ruby 2.7 will now
result in ArgumentError or different behavior. 14183
* Procs accepting a single rest argument and keywords are no longer
subject to autosplat......rotocol
* open-uri
* optparse
* pp
* prettyprint
* resolv-replace
* resolv
* rinda
* set
* securerandom
* shellwords
* tempfile
* tmpdir
* time
* tsort
* un
* weakref
* The following extensions are pr...